IBC Agitator Solutions: Ensuring Homogeneous Blending

Agitation within Intermediate Bulk Containers (IBCs) click here plays a vital role in guaranteeing homogeneous mixtures. Various types of IBC agitator solutions are available to address these requirements. These solutions include simple paddle blenders to more complex systems.

Opting for the right agitator depends on factors such as the consistency of the material, the container size, and the desired mixing intensity.

Effective IBC agitators ensure consistent product quality by preventing stratification and facilitating uniform distribution.
